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46627 5322373 308309823 8025745414 292316
73774662792 906
73774662792 906
341713 41009 46537140
All about undefined
Interested in learning more?
73774662792 906
341713 41009 46537140
See more
108584 92
24407 54841125009 02
See more
136236757 367569177
76540873 62786 571
See more